  1. The Caboose Who Got Loose is a children's picture book written and illustrated by Bill Peet, published in 1971 by Houghton Mifflin. Plot. The Caboose Who Got Loose, tells the story of Katy Caboose, a caboose who is tired of being dragged around at the end of the train by the Engine.
